Cedar Tree Trimming in Doylestown, PA
Cedar tree trimming services involve carefully shaping and reducing the size of cedar trees to maintain their health, appearance, and safety. This service typically covers pruning overgrown branches, removing dead or diseased wood, and thinning dense foliage to promote better airflow and sunlight penetration. Homeowners often request cedar trimming to enhance curb appeal, prevent branches from interfering with structures or power lines, and ensure the overall vitality of the trees on their property.
Before requesting cedar tree trimming, property owners should consider the current condition of their trees and any specific goals, such as removal of damaged limbs or shaping for aesthetic purposes. It’s also helpful to understand the best timing for trimming, which generally depends on the tree’s growth cycle, and to be aware of any local regulations or guidelines regarding tree maintenance. Proper trimming can support the longevity and health of cedar trees while contributing to a well-maintained landscape.

Cedar Tree Trimming Questions
Why should I consider cedar tree trimming? Trimming helps maintain the health, shape, and safety of cedar trees, preventing overgrowth and removing damaged branches.
When is the best time for cedar tree trimming? The ideal time is during late winter or early spring before new growth begins, ensuring healthy development.
What types of cedar tree trimming services are available? Services include crown thinning, shaping, removal of dead or diseased branches, and overall health maintenance.
How can proper cedar trimming benefit my property? Proper trimming improves curb appeal, reduces the risk of falling branches, and promotes the longevity of the trees.
